Subject: [PATCH] mm: Move p?d_alloc_track to separate header file
Date: Tue, 9 Jun 2020 14:05:33 +0200 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20200609120533.25867-1-joro@8bytes.org> (raw)
From: Joerg Roedel <jroedel@suse.de>
The functions are only used in two source files, so there is no need
for them to be in the global <linux/mm.h> header. Move them to the new
<linux/pgalloc-track.h> header and include it only where needed.

diff --git a/include/linux/pgalloc-track.h b/include/linux/pgalloc-track.h
new file mode 100644
index 000000000000..1dcc865029a2
--- /dev/null
+++ b/include/linux/pgalloc-track.h
@@ -0,0 +1,51 @@
+/* S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0 */
+#ifndef _LINUX_PGALLLC_TRACK_H
+#define _LINUX_PGALLLC_TRACK_H
+
+#if defined(CONFIG_MMU)
+static inline p4d_t *p4d_alloc_track(struct mm_struct *mm, pgd_t *pgd,
+ unsigned long address,
+ pgtbl_mod_mask *mod_mask)
+{
+ if (unlikely(pgd_none(*pgd))) {
+ if (__p4d_alloc(mm, pgd, address))
+ return NULL;
+ *mod_mask |= PGTBL_PGD_MODIFIED;
+ }
+
+ return p4d_offset(pgd, address);
+}
+
+static inline pud_t *pud_alloc_track(struct mm_struct *mm, p4d_t *p4d,
+ unsigned long address,
+ pgtbl_mod_mask *mod_mask)
+{
+ if (unlikely(p4d_none(*p4d))) {
+ if (__pud_alloc(mm, p4d, address))
+ return NULL;
+ *mod_mask |= PGTBL_P4D_MODIFIED;
+ }
+
+ return pud_offset(p4d, address);
+}
+
+static inline pmd_t *pmd_alloc_track(struct mm_struct *mm, pud_t *pud,
+ unsigned long address,
+ pgtbl_mod_mask *mod_mask)
+{
+ if (unlikely(pud_none(*pud))) {
+ if (__pmd_alloc(mm, pud, address))
+ return NULL;
+ *mod_mask |= PGTBL_PUD_MODIFIED;
+ }
+
+ return pmd_offset(pud, address);
+}
+#endif /* CONFIG_MMU */
+
+#define pte_alloc_kernel_track(pmd, address, mask) \
+ ((unlikely(pmd_none(*(pmd))) && \
+ (__pte_alloc_kernel(pmd) || ({*(mask)|=PGTBL_PMD_MODIFIED;0;})))?\
+ NULL: pte_offset_kernel(pmd, address))
+
+#endif /* _LINUX_PGALLLC_TRACK_H */
